1.Upon the filing with the county auditor at least sixty-four days before the date of a
general election of a petition to authorize or discontinue a tax levy for extension work,
containing the names of twenty percent of the qualified electors of the county as
determined by the votes cast for governor in the county in the most recent
gubernatorial election, the board of county commissioners shall submit to the qualified
electors at the next general election the question of authorizing or discontinuing a tax
levy for extension work. Upon approval by a majority of qualified electors of the county
voting on the question of authorizing a tax levy for extension work, the board of county
commissioners may levy a tax of up to two mills as provided in subsection 2 of section
